44. Anne Persson petitions Lord Burghley that Joan Frith may be laid in irons till site confess what is become of a writing of hers; being a grant of an annuity from the Queen, May 17, 1590.
45. Sir John Smith discovers to Lord Burghley, his anger and concern, that his book "Of Warlike Weapons" is ordered to be suppressed, May 20, 1590. Printed in Strype's Annals, Vol. IV. p. 46, but much abridged.
47. Mr. Vice-Chamberlain desires Lord Burghley to procure a warrant from the Queen, to receive the money he has laid down for public uses, May 25, 1590.
